How to Get the Naked 3 For Under $40! Couponing Lesson #1

JUST A SUPER QUICK couponing lesson for a makeup product that's super hot on the market right now, and how you can get it for CHEAP! (even though it's brand new and you typically can't use coupons on new Naked palettes!)

Long story short: the Naked 3 palette by Urban Decay has been sold out for weeks on the UD website and I've been trying to get my hands on it like you wouldn't believe. I just got an email saying Sephora finally has it in stock online (will be in their stores Dec 12th!) so I hopped on it because I knew some great deals were going on right now!

The Naked 3 palette retails for $52 no matter where you get it. It's like Uggs- once the market price is set, it's prettttty hard to get it for any less.

Step One: I went to eBates.com because I knew that Sephora was having 8.0% cash back right now. That means, at the end of the quarter, 8% of whatever you spend on your Sephora purchase will be mailed back to you in a check! Sweet, right?

Step Two: I put the palette in my cart, and at checkout I entered the promo code SUSPENSE for the Cyber Monday mystery sample bag with 5 samples in it. I'm surprised they still had this in stock by Cyber Friday! There are lots of other promo codes for free deluxe samples I could've used, but this one sounded like the biggest bang for my buck.

Step Three: If you are a Sephora Beauty Insider (their free rewards card- these coupons aren't even for the higher up level of members, the VIBs, so literally if you gave them your email and signed up you should've gotten one), they sent out their annual rewards gift card coupon in the mail last weekend. It's basically a coupon for $15 off a $50 purchase, and since Sephora stuff rarely goes on sale and they rarely have coupons, this is an offer I wanted to take advantage of! You can use these from Dec. 4- Dec. 15!

*I also had an actual Sephora gift card, but I couldn't use that AND the promotional gift card, so I decided to go for the discount and save my gift card for something I'd have to fork over full price for in the future, since the coupons are for a limited time only and the gift card doesn't expire.

Step Four: That's it! Here's the total:

Merchandise subtotal (includes 3 free samples w/ every order and the mystery bag): $52.00
Shipping (free w/ $50 order): FREE
Gift card (coupon): -$15.00
Total paid: $40.64

But don't forget...
Cash back from eBates (I calculated it off of the merchandise subtotal- discount): -$2.96
What I REALLY will end up paying (after cash back check): $37.68

Noooot bad for a palette that will never go on sale!
